In the first of two podcast episodes with Mr Simon Higgs and Mr Steve Hornby, consultant surgeons at Gloucester Royal Hospital, Lucy and Lydia discuss the hospital's pioneering use of robotics in surgical procedures, particularly in upper gastrointestinal surgeries. They detail the hospital's journey in adopting robotic technology, emphasising evidence-based practice, patient safety and careful progression in training and implementation. They also highlight the collaborative team effort and the challenges and opportunities for trainees in integrating robotics into surgical training.
